Hua Hin Marathon postponed to June 11

Featured Replies

image.jpeg

 

By Online Reporter


The Hua Hin Marathon has been postponed to June 11, race organisers have announced.

 

The marathon, which is one of the region’s most eagerly anticipated races, has been postponed from its original date of May 14.

 

The postponement was announced in a post on the event’s official Facebook page.

 

May 14 is now the date Thailand will hold the general election.
